# Flaglight Rollouts — Approvals

Quick version for on-call: any rollout touching more than 5% of traffic needs an approval in Flaglight before the ramp continues. Kill switches don't need approval — just flip them and note it in the incident channel. Scheduled ramps pause automatically if error budget burns hot. If you're stuck at 2 a.m. with a pending approval, there's one person authorized to override, and that's the approver below.

account owner for tagep-bafof: Norael Gilax Juleth

Note for the release manager: Ostwick Health's vendor, Bellamere Messaging, confirmed the appointment reminder job upgrade is cleared for the 2.4 release window. They require a 48-hour freeze on template changes beforehand, and have committed to on-call coverage during cutover. Rollback procedure is documented in their runbook and verified in staging. Any schedule changes must be confirmed with their delivery lead.

alerts address for fadug-bawip: fenys_ralvan_julvan@ordinnet.example

Subject: On-call intro — Tallyminder metrics sidecar

Welcome aboard. The Tallyminder sidecar aggregates per-pod metrics before shipping them to the Orrick pipeline, so when it misbehaves, dashboards go stale rather than services failing — resist the urge to restart pods first. Check the sidecar's buffer saturation metric; flushing the buffer resolves most incidents without data loss. Restarts should be a last resort since they drop the in-memory window. The full troubleshooting guide lives here.

operations page: https://confluence.lumicsys.internal/projects/display/projects/display